Waveform generator interface protection assembly
Technical Field
The utility model relates to the technical field of waveform generators, in particular to a waveform generator interface protection assembly.
Background
The waveform generator is a data signal generator, and when debugging hardware, signals are often added to observe whether a circuit works normally. At present, the ports of the traditional waveform generator are all of exposed design, and such ports have disadvantages, for example, a chinese patent with an authorization publication number of CN212085316U discloses an interface protection device of a signal generator, which comprises a fixing box, a pressing plate, a fastening bolt and a protection structure, wherein a clamping cavity for clamping the signal generator is arranged in the fixing box, the top of the clamping cavity is provided with the pressing plate, a shielding plate is vertically fixed on one side edge of the pressing plate, the center of the top of the fixing box is provided with the fastening bolt, one end of a protection cylinder is fixed with a mounting plate, a passing cavity for passing a wire rod is arranged in the protection cylinder, the shielding plate is hinged and installed on one side of the passing cavity far away from the mounting plate, the bottom of the shielding plate is provided with a passing port, the center of the interior of the protection cylinder is provided with the pressing structure, and a reset cavity is symmetrically arranged on the top of the cavity, the reset cavity is provided with a reset structure. This signal generator's interface protection device, reasonable in design, the kneck that can avoid signal generator has water liquid to get into, can carry out fine fixing to the wire rod of kneck simultaneously, is fit for using widely.
Although the above comparison document realizes the waterproof treatment of the interface of the device, the comparison document still has the defect that the device can generate static electricity in the operation process so as to adsorb dust, and the non-used port can adhere a large amount of dust due to the exposed design so as to damage the device, so that the interface protection is required to be carried out on the device.
Therefore, how to process the waveform generator is a technical problem that needs to be solved by those skilled in the art at present.

Detailed Description
The technical solution of the present invention is further explained with reference to the accompanying drawings and specific embodiments.
Example one
As shown in fig. 1 and 3, the waveform generator interface protection assembly provided by the present invention includes an apparatus main body 1 and a fixing box 2. The bottom of the fixed box 2 is symmetrically provided with a slot plate 3, and the top end of the fixed box 2 is fixedly connected with a limiting mechanism 4. The fixed box 2 is movably connected with a baffle mechanism 5, and the baffle mechanism 5 comprises a shielding plate 51, a rotating shaft 52, a cover plate 53 and a torsion spring 54. A plurality of through holes are equidistantly formed in the shielding plate 51, a cover plate 53 is connected to the inside of each through hole through a rotating shaft 52, and torsion springs 54 located on the rotating shafts 52 are sleeved on two sides of each cover plate 53.
In this embodiment, the number of the cover plates 53 is 2 to 4, and 3 are used in this embodiment.
When equipment only needs a small number of ports to be connected, the connecting end of a wire is directly connected to the port on the equipment main body 1 by extruding the cover plate 53, the cover plate 53 is inwards opened under the action of the torsion spring 54 and the rotating shaft 52, the connecting end of the wire is inserted into the fixing box 2 through the through hole opened by the cover plate 53, when the connecting end of the wire does not need to be connected, the connecting end is directly pulled out, the cover plate 53 is restored to the initial state under the action of the torsion spring to shield the port on the equipment main body 1, when a large number of ports need to be connected, the limiting mechanism 5 is pulled out and inserted on the symmetrically arranged slot plates 3 after the limiting of the limiting mechanism 4 on the slot plates 5 is cancelled, and therefore the loss of the slot plates 5 is avoided.
